Hazel Lara Joseph Scholarship

This scholarship was established in Hazel Lara Joseph’s name to remember an individual who was highly creative in all areas of Fine Arts; who believed that education was a normal part of existence and who lived with music and writing as a constant part of her life. Hazel Lara Joseph (married: Prior) died on March 6, 2005 and this is in memory of her eclectic and loving spirit.

Hazel came to Victoria from London, England (born in Calcutta), bringing with her a rich history from her studies and life in London, and from her life and travels in Paris, Italy, India, Spain, and Russia, to mention a few. Several years ago, Hazel worked at the University of Victoria in Greek and Roman Studies as a staff member.
